China's Guizhou sees busy China-Europe freight train service

More than 35,000 tonnes of goods has been sent through China-Europe freight train service in Guizhou since its operation on Nov. 18, 2021.

Previously, goods in Guizhou mainly relied on China-Europe freight trains launched by cities including Chongqing, Chengdu and Xi'an to reach European and Central Asian countries.
